KATHMANDU: Fulpati was observed throughout the country on the auspicious occasion of 15-day long Dashain festival by taking the Fulpati into the homes as per the tradition on Tuesday.

Traditionally, on this day, banana stalks, Jamara, Belpatra (leaves of wood apple) and sugarcane sticks tied with red cloth along with Kalash filled with holy water is brought to Hanumandhoka from Gorkha district on a decorated palanquin.

On the occasion, the Nepal Army organises a parade at Tundikhel that includes gun firing, which is observed by the President and government officials every year.

All government offices remain closed for five days from Fulpati to Dwadashi (second day after Tika). The eighth and ninth day of Dashain is celebrated as Maha Astami and Maha Navami, respectively.
